A monthly to daily streamflow disaggregation method is presented as part of an emerging water quality model designed to link with established monthly hydrology and yield models. The daily time step is assumed necessary for simulating water quality dynamics. The method is tested on two catchments in South Africa where observed daily flow data are available. The model includes a volume correction process to ensure daily sums are equal to input monthly flows and this reduces the sensitivity of the results to some model parameters. The sequences of events in the input daily rainfall must be representative of the catchment. Model validation against observed flows achieved Nash-Sutcliffe efficiency values ranging from 0.75 to 0.94 and initial applications of a water quality component suggested little difference between using observed and disaggregated flows. The main practical advantages are simplicity and the fact that the method builds on the experience of existing monthly models.
